Summary:
The Cusd 308 school district in Illinois is home to two high schools: Oswego High School and Oswego East High School. Both schools serve grades 9-12 and are located in the Oswego area.
Based on the data, Oswego East High School appears to be the standout performer in the district. It consistently ranks higher in the statewide SchoolDigger rankings, placing 97th out of 698 Illinois high schools for the 2024-2025 school year, compared to Oswego High School's 156th ranking. Oswego East also has higher test scores across various subjects and grade levels, indicating stronger academic performance.
Both high schools have similar graduation rates (89.0%) and dropout rates (2.4%) for the 2024-2025 school year. However, Oswego East High School outperforms Oswego High School and the Cusd 308 district averages in most test score categories, including ACT English Language Arts, ACT Mathematics, ACT Science, and various SAT and PreACT Secure assessments. The schools have similar per-student spending and student-teacher ratios, but Oswego High School has a higher percentage of students receiving free or reduced-price lunch.
